package org.apache.phoenix.expression;
import java.util.List;
import org.apache.hadoop.hbase.io.ImmutableBytesWritable;
import org.apache.hadoop.io.Writable;
import org.apache.phoenix.expression.visitor.ExpressionVisitor;
import org.apache.phoenix.schema.PDatum;
import org.apache.phoenix.schema.tuple.Tuple;
/**
*
* Interface for general expression evaluation
*
*
* @since 0.1
*/
public interface Expression extends PDatum, Writable {
/**
* Access the value by setting a pointer to it (as opposed to making
* a copy of it which can be expensive)
* @param tuple Single row result during scan iteration
* @param ptr Pointer to byte value being accessed
* @return true if the expression could be evaluated (i.e. ptr was set)
* and false otherwise
*/
boolean evaluate(Tuple tuple, ImmutableBytesWritable ptr);
/**
* Means of traversing expression tree through visitor.
* @param visitor
*/
<T> T accept(ExpressionVisitor<T> visitor);
/**
* @return the child expressions
*/
List<Expression> getChildren();
/**
* Resets the state of a expression back to its initial state and
* enables the expession to be evaluated incrementally (which
* occurs during filter evaluation where we see one key value at
* a time; it's possible to evaluate immediately rather than
* wait until all key values have been seen). Note that when
* evaluating incrementally, you must call this method before
* processing a new row.
*/
void reset();
/**
* @return true if the expression can be evaluated on the client
* side with out server state. If a sequence is involved, you
* still need a Tuple from a {@link org.apache.phoenix.iterate.SequenceResultIterator},
* but otherwise the Tuple may be null.
*/
boolean isStateless();
/**
* @return Determinism enum
*/
Determinism getDeterminism();
/**
* Determines if an evaluate is required after partial evaluation
* is run. For example, in the case of an IS NULL expression, we
* only know we can return TRUE after all KeyValues have been seen
* while an expression is used in the context of a filter.
* @return
*/
boolean requiresFinalEvaluation();
}
